It's been a rough season for the Green Bay Packers' Aaron Rodgers, who has endured a four-game losing streak and has had to field countless questions from reporters about what's wrong with the Packers and, more specifically, what's wrong with him. 

But things seem to be trending upward again for Rodgers and his Packers, who have won their last two games and host the Seattle Seahawks in Week 14. 

Despite all the chatter about his performance this season, Rodgers is actually the highest-scoring fantasy quarterback after Week 13, with 275.42 points on the season. That's thanks in part to his 29 touchdowns and just seven interceptions. 

Rodgers' weapons are also getting healthy at the right time, so look for him to tear it up at Lambeau in Week 14.

The Arizona Cardinals' David Johnson continues to hold his place atop all fantasy running backs heading into Week 14.

Johnson's 1,005 yards and 11 touchdowns are already near the top for running backs in the league, but it's his 704 receiving yards and his four touchdown receptions that have put Johnson over the top as a fantasy threat this season.

Johnson's 258.90 fantasy points are more than 20 ahead of the next-best fantasy running back, the Dallas Cowboys' Ezekiel Elliott. Needless to say, if you're heading into the playoffs, Johnson could carry your team to a championship.

Tampa Bay's Mike Evans is already one of the top receivers in fantasy this season, but his stellar matchup against the New Orleans Saints defense in Week 14 makes him this week's top starter. 

Evans is just behind Pittsburgh's Antonio Brown in scoring this season, with 169.80 points. His 10 touchdowns are tied with Green Bay's Jordy Nelson for the second-most among all wideouts. 

But Evans should be able to light it up against the Saints' secondary, which is allowing a whopping 276.8 yards per game to receivers. That's the second-most in the league behind only the Atlanta Falcons.

Not only are the Minnesota Vikings one of the best defense/special teams units in fantasy in their own right, but they've drawn a compelling matchup against the Jacksonville Jaguars in Week 14. 

The Jaguars are scoring only 18.7 points per game, which is the sixth-fewest in the league. Meanwhile, the Vikings are sixth in the league in sacks, with 31, and have allowed only 209 points on the season, which is the third-lowest of any defense in the league. 

In terms of special teams, Minnesota's three scores off returns are the most among any team in the NFL

Atlanta Falcons kicker Matt Bryant's leg is set to get a lot of usage in Week 14 as his team takes on the Los Angeles Rams, a team that has allowed 75 points in its last two games. 

Bryant is the top kicker in fantasy largely thanks to how frequently his offense is able to get him into position to score. His 10 field goals of 20-29 yards are tied for the most in the NFL in that category.

He's also been consistent from mid-range, with seven each ranging from 30-39 yards and 40-49 yards.
